Transaction 31c5ea54cdac493f30c7acdd13c91352df0ea8507f9c642aeb5e5e9d73da271f

1 Input
1 Outputs
  • 31c5ea54cdac493f30c7acdd13c91352df0ea8507f9c642aeb5e5e9d73da271f:0
  • value  1616223
    address  131tx56hTvHUpYiLcmtihbDK7yCZzwKUwT